AWS Senior Solutions Architect Job Description [Updated for 2025]

aws senior solutions architect job description

In the era of cloud computing, the demand for AWS Senior Solutions Architects has never been greater.

As technology evolves, the need for seasoned professionals who can design, manage, and optimize our cloud infrastructure becomes increasingly urgent.

But let’s delve deeper: What exactly does an AWS Senior Solutions Architect do?

Whether you are:

  • A job applicant trying to understand the core responsibilities of this position,
  • A hiring manager trying to outline the perfect candidate,
  • Or simply curious about the intricacies of AWS architecture,

You’ve come to the right place.

Today, we’re presenting a customizable AWS Senior Solutions Architect job description template, ideal for swift posting on job boards or career sites.

Let’s dive in.

AWS Senior Solutions Architect Duties and Responsibilities

AWS Senior Solutions Architects are responsible for designing and implementing scalable, flexible, and resilient solutions on the Amazon Web Services platform.

They work closely with clients to understand their needs and offer innovative solutions that address these requirements.

They have the following duties and responsibilities:

  • Design and implement scalable, high-performing AWS-based applications
  • Identify the business requirements and recommend suitable AWS services to meet those needs
  • Lead the architecting and deployment of AWS solutions
  • Provide technical leadership to the development team to drive cloud adoption
  • Design and implement AWS architectures and environments for new and existing applications
  • Make recommendations on security, cost, performance, reliability and operational efficiency
  • Collaborate with other architects and stakeholders to validate and implement systems architectures and define solutions to produce detailed design documents
  • Develop and maintain a library of deployable, tested, and documented automation design scripts, processes, and procedures
  • Ensure all solutions are aligned with the ITIL processes and compliant with the relevant legal and regulatory requirements
  • Stay up-to-date with the latest AWS services and cloud industry trends and share knowledge with the team

 

AWS Senior Solutions Architect Job Description Template

Job Brief

We are seeking an experienced AWS Senior Solutions Architect to join our growing team.

In this role, you will be responsible for designing and implementing enterprise infrastructure and platforms required for cloud computing.

Your expertise will guide our clients in creating innovative, high-performing cloud architectures that align with their business needs.

You should be proficient with AWS services, and possess excellent communication skills to collaborate with our clients and our internal development teams.

 

Responsibilities

  • Design and deploy dynamically scalable, highly available, fault-tolerant, and reliable applications on AWS
  • Identify the lift and shift of an existing on-premises application to AWS
  • Select appropriate AWS services to design and deploy an application based on given requirements
  • Design the overall Virtual Private Cloud VPC environment including server instance, storage, subnets, availability zones, etc
  • Provide guidance on the full life cycle of cloud-based solutions including tools, technologies, and best practices for development, deployment, and maintenance
  • Migrate complex multi-tier applications on AWS
  • Design and deploy enterprise-wide scalable operations on AWS
  • Implement cost-control strategies

 

Qualifications

  • Proven experience as a Solutions Architect or similar software engineering role
  • Experience with AWS technologies and infrastructure
  • Proficiency in developing cloud-native applications
  • Experience in cloud technologies and traditional hosting
  • Experience in DevOps practices including automation and CI/CD
  • Experience with Docker and Kubernetes
  • AWS Certified Solutions Architect – Professional certification preferred
  • Bachelor’s degree in Computer Science, Engineering or relevant field

 

Benefits

  • 401(k)
  • Health insurance
  • Dental insurance
  • Retirement plan
  • Paid time off
  • Professional development opportunities

 

Additional Information

  • Job Title: AWS Senior Solutions Architect
  • Work Environment: Office setting with remote options available. Travel may be required depending on the project requirements.
  • Reporting Structure: Reports to the Lead Solutions Architect or IT Manager.
  • Salary: Salary is based on candidate’s experience, qualifications, and market considerations.
  • Pay Range: $125,000 minimum to $200,000 maximum
  • Location: [City, State] (specify the location or indicate if remote)
  • Employment Type: Full-time
  • Equal Opportunity Statement: We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.
  • Application Instructions: Please submit your resume and a cover letter outlining your qualifications and experience to [email address or application portal].

 

What Does an AWS Senior Solutions Architect Do?

An AWS Senior Solutions Architect primarily works with companies to design and implement cloud-based solutions using Amazon Web Services.

They meet with clients to understand their specific needs, goals, and constraints, then use this information to design customized cloud solutions that meet these requirements.

They are responsible for designing and deploying dynamically scalable, highly available, fault-tolerant, and reliable applications and systems on AWS.

This involves defining a system architecture, and then guiding the development, testing and deployment of that solution.

AWS Senior Solutions Architects provide architectural guidance and oversight during the solution’s lifecycle, ensuring that every stage, from initial design through to final deployment, follows best practices for cloud-based systems.

They also play a crucial role in decision-making processes related to cloud technology investments and help to build and maintain relationships with other IT professionals within the organization.

Additionally, they may lead training sessions, both for their team and for other stakeholders within the organization, to ensure that everyone understands and can effectively use the new systems.

 

AWS Senior Solutions Architect Qualifications and Skills

An AWS Senior Solutions Architect requires a combination of technical skills, soft skills, and a deep understanding of AWS services.

This includes:

  • Technical proficiency in AWS cloud architecture and infrastructure, capable of designing and deploying scalable, robust, and secure systems.
  • Analytical skills to understand complex client requirements and to create efficient solutions that align with business needs.
  • Exceptional communication skills, both verbal and written, to effectively explain the technical aspects of the designed solutions to clients and stakeholders.
  • Strong collaboration skills to work within a team of developers, engineers, and other stakeholders for the implementation of designed solutions.
  • Problem-solving skills to quickly identify and address issues that may arise during the designing, implementation, or post-deployment phases.
  • Good project management skills, being able to plan, prioritize, and manage workloads effectively under tight deadlines.
  • Deep understanding of various AWS services like EC2, S3, RDS, Lambda, VPC, etc., and their appropriate use cases.
  • Having relevant certifications such as AWS Certified Solutions Architect – Professional is a significant plus.

 

AWS Senior Solutions Architect Experience Requirements

AWS Senior Solutions Architects are typically required to have at least 5 to 10 years of experience in the IT field, with a focus on software and cloud computing.

This position typically requires prior experience in designing distributed applications and systems on the AWS platform.

Entry-level experience could be in roles such as Software Developer, Cloud Engineer, or Systems Administrator.

As these professionals advance, they often spend several years in a Solutions Architect role, where they gain hands-on experience with AWS services, including AWS core services such as EC2, S3, VPC, and ELB, as well as related technologies like Docker and Kubernetes.

Candidates with more than 5 years of experience often have a strong understanding of application, server, and network security, as well as experience with the design and implementation of AWS cloud services.

Those with more than 10 years of experience may have substantial leadership experience, including managing a team of architects or engineers.

They may also have experience overseeing large scale projects and have a deep understanding of business strategy and how it aligns with IT architecture.

In addition to this, AWS Senior Solutions Architects are often expected to have one or more AWS certifications, such as AWS Certified Solutions Architect – Associate or Professional.

These certifications validate their expertise in designing and deploying scalable, highly available, and fault-tolerant systems on AWS.

 

AWS Senior Solutions Architect Education and Training Requirements

AWS Senior Solutions Architects typically require a bachelor’s degree in computer science, information technology, engineering or a related field.

They should have a thorough understanding of cloud computing and in-depth knowledge of Amazon Web Services.

Candidates should have several years of experience designing and deploying dynamically scalable, highly available, fault-tolerant, and reliable applications on AWS.

A professional certification in AWS is highly recommended, such as the AWS Certified Solutions Architect – Professional.

This certification proves the individual’s ability to design and deploy robust applications on AWS technologies.

Familiarity with programming languages like Python, Java, Node.js or Ruby is also needed.

Some positions may require a master’s degree or equivalent in a specialized IT or cloud computing discipline.

It’s also desirable for candidates to have experience with enterprise architecture and ability to design and implement complex cloud solutions.

Continuing education is important in this role, as AWS continuously introduces new services and features.

AWS provides various resources for learning about new services, including online courses, whitepapers, and documentation.

Lastly, strong communication skills are also important as AWS Senior Solutions Architect often work with teams and clients, translating complex technical concepts into understandable terms.

 

AWS Senior Solutions Architect Salary Expectations

The average salary for an AWS Senior Solutions Architect is around $149,446 (USD) per year.

However, the actual salary can range from $121,000 to $200,000 annually, depending on factors such as level of experience, specific skills, certifications, and the geographical location.

 

AWS Senior Solutions Architect Job Description FAQs

What skills does an AWS Senior Solutions Architect need?

An AWS Senior Solutions Architect needs in-depth knowledge of AWS services and cloud architecture.

They should possess strong technical skills and be capable of designing and deploying scalable and reliable applications on AWS.

They should have excellent problem-solving skills, the ability to handle multiple tasks simultaneously, and strong communication skills to interact with clients and stakeholders effectively.

 

Do AWS Senior Solutions Architects need a degree?

While it’s not mandatory, most AWS Senior Solutions Architects hold a degree in computer science, information technology, or a related field.

In addition, they should have several years of experience in cloud architecture, software development, or systems design.

AWS certification, such as AWS Certified Solutions Architect – Professional, is highly desirable.

 

What should you look for in an AWS Senior Solutions Architect resume?

In an AWS Senior Solutions Architect resume, look for a solid background in cloud computing, especially with AWS.

Familiarity with multiple programming languages, experience in migrating or transforming legacy solutions to the cloud, and a track record of designing scalable, secure, and cost-effective solutions using AWS services are key indicators of a strong candidate.

AWS certification is a significant plus.

 

What qualities make a good AWS Senior Solutions Architect?

A good AWS Senior Solutions Architect should have a strong technical foundation, excellent problem-solving skills, and an in-depth understanding of AWS services.

They should be able to think strategically about business, products, and technical challenges and have excellent communication skills to convey complex ideas clearly.

They should also be able to work independently and handle multiple tasks simultaneously.

 

What are the daily duties of an AWS Senior Solutions Architect?

On a typical day, an AWS Senior Solutions Architect might meet with clients to discuss and understand their requirements, design and implement AWS-based applications, ensure architectural best practices, and provide guidance on how to maximize the benefits of AWS services.

They may also work with other IT professionals to resolve technical issues and provide ongoing technical support.

 

Conclusion

And there you have it.

Today, we’ve taken a deep dive into the world of an AWS Senior Solutions Architect.

And guess what?

It’s not just about designing and managing AWS applications.

It’s about shaping the future of cloud computing, one cloud solution at a time.

With our go-to AWS Senior Solutions Architect job description template and real-world examples, you’re ready to take the next step.

But why stop there?

Immerse yourself further with our job description generator. It’s your tool for creating precision-tailored listings or fine-tuning your resume to absolute perfection.

Remember:

Every cloud solution is a part of a larger digital ecosystem.

Let’s shape that future. Together.

Reasons to Become an AWS Senior Solutions Architect (Lead Digital Transformations)

How to Become an AWS Senior Solutions Architect (Complete Guide)

Disadvantages of Being an AWS Senior Solutions Architect (Not Just Coding!)

Work Should Be Fun: Amazing Jobs That Also Pay Well

Strangely Satisfying: Bizarre Jobs People Love

Confronting Chaos: What the Most Stressful Jobs Teach Us About Resilience!

Work Joy Wonders: The Jobs That Bring the Most Satisfaction

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*